I haven't checked gudiseashok's solution but I ended up with the solution of
multiple threads created after a from("sql:...").to("bean:...) where inside
the bean's calling function is a for loop to create threads where the run()
method of the Runnable is something like:
run() {
camelContext.addRoutes(new RouteBuilder() {
public void configure() {
from("smpp://....")
to(....)
}
});
}
thus creating my smpp receivers dynamically.
Now I only have to figure out a way to stop those routes and threads..
